Transaction 885d6fe409943f195cdc9781da21df38b1b1565d176a33bf75cd7a93886acd17
1 Input
1 Output
-
885d6fe409943f195cdc9781da21df38b1b1565d176a33bf75cd7a93886acd17:0
- value
- 1314059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c18c8781213b7e4545f066963c6669a02183bf2 OP_EQUAL
- address
- 34FaXsdWq4NQXbaC42tUdxWuBGLQc6YsX8